大量用户同时进行用户注册时,如何保证用户名唯一
Posted dituirenwu
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了大量用户同时进行用户注册时,如何保证用户名唯一相关的知识,希望对你有一定的参考价值。
提问:
并发情况下,在代码逻辑中添加用户名是否存在的校验,会出现重复用户名的情况。
我个人觉得在数据表的用户名字段上添加唯一索引是最安全的。
不知道给用户名字段添加唯一索引会不会随着数据量越来越大导致插入数据的性能下降。
请问有更好的解决方案吗?
解答:
怕性能下降,就上更多硬件来解决性能下降的问题
业务最大,为了提高性能而搞乱了业务,那是提高了个寂寞
以上是关于大量用户同时进行用户注册时,如何保证用户名唯一的主要内容,如果未能解决你的问题,请参考以下文章
如何在一个客户端上有多个用户的 MySql 中保证和返回唯一 ID